			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ong><a href="http://biomoz.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/gout-diagnosis.jpg"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-481" title="gout-diagnosis" src="http://biomoz.com/wp-content/uploads/2009/07/gout-diagnosis.jpg" alt="gout-diagnosis" width="230" height="217" /></a>Risks:</strong></p>
<p>In our body, there are various reasons that cause the sudden increase in the level of uric acid in our body. Some of these factors or reasons include:</p>
<ul>
<li>Lifestyle:      Every person has a different habit and thus a different lifestyle.      However, one common reason is the consumption of alcohol. Higher      consumption of alcohol increases the risk of the disease.</li>
<li>Other      medical problems: <strong>Gout</strong> can also      be caused due to certain other diseases such as hypertension, diabetes,      high cholesterol, etc.</li>
<li>Medicines:      High use of certain diseases such as thiazide diuretics which are usually      taken as a medication for hypertension can increase the chance to cause      the disease.</li>
<li>Genetic:      Many a times, it has been seen that the disease is caused due to genetic      hereditary.</li>
<li>Age and      the sex: Finally and most commonly, the disease is caused due to age and      also the sex of the patient. Women usually have it after their menopause      while men are more susceptible to the disease.</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Diagnosis:</strong></p>
<p>There are two basic tests that help you diagnose the disease well. These tests are:</p>
<p><strong>Joint Fluid Test:</strong> A needle is used to extract the fluid from your affected joints to ensure if you are actually suffering from the disease or not.</p>
<p><strong>Blood test:</strong> A blood test where the uric acid level is checked can also be performed to check if you are suffering from the disease.</p>
<p><strong>Treatment:</strong></p>
<p>Medications based on the <a href="http://biomoz.com/diseases-and-treatment/gout-symptoms-and-causes.html"><strong>symptoms of gout</strong></a> are the basic <strong>treatment for gout</strong> disease. Some of the most commonly prescribed medicines include:</p>
<ul>
<li>Colchicine:      Colchicine is known to control the disease very effectively. However, it      may cause certain side effects like diarrhea, vomiting and nausea.</li>
<li>Steroids:      Drugs such as prednisone can easily control the disease and its high      inflammatory pain occurring in the joints. However, you can take in      steroids in the form of simple pills or can even in the form of liquid      that can be injected into the joints. However, taking in steroids as a      medication for <strong>gout</strong> can cause certain      side effects such as thinning of the bones, lower immunity to fight      diseases etc.</li>
<li>Non-steroidal      anti-inflammatory drugs: NSAIDs are the best way to control the high      inflammation in the body joints. It is inclusive of other simple options      such as medicines like ibuprofen like Motrin, Advil, etc. and naproxen      like Aleve, etc.</li>

<p><strong>Symptoms:</strong></p>
<p>The acute pain of the disease usually occurs suddenly and more commonly at night without giving any kind of warning.</p>
<ul type="disc">
<li>Inflammation and redness in the joints: The joints and the affected regions of the body become red, tender and also swollen due to the disease.</li>
<li>Intense      pain: The disease largely affects the big toes of our feet but many a      times are seen to affect even the feet, ankles, wrists and hands. The pain      persists for about minimum of 5 days to about 10 days and then finally      stops by itself.</li>
</ul>
<p><strong>Causes:</strong></p>
<p><strong>Gout</strong> is mainly caused when the urate crystals formed in our body simply accumulate in the joints. This accumulation causes intense pain and inflammation in the affected area which we term as a <strong>gout</strong> attack. A higher level of uric acid in the body blood causes the formation of urate crystals in the body. Basically, our body either produces too much uric acid or happens to excrete very little uric acid as a result of which the uric acid in the blood forms the needle like urate crystals in the joint regions causing unbearable pain not only in the joints but also in the surrounding tissues.
